|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ile Wage | $27,630 |
| 25th Percentile Wage | $32,700 |
| 50th Percentile Wage | $37,020 |
| 75th Percentile Wage | $42,380 |
| 90th Percentile Wage | $48,960 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salaries for word processors and typists in the industry of colleges, universities, and professional schools. The salaries are shown in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) word processors and typists is $48,960. The median annual salary (50th percentile) is $37,020.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ent word processors and typists is $27,630.
The table and chart below show the trend of the median salary of word processors and typists in the industry of Colleges, Universities, and Professional Schools from 2012 to 2017.
| Year | Median Salary | Yearly Growth | 5-Year Growth |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2017 | $37,020 | 0.41% | 3.62% |
| 2016 | $36,870 | 1.19% | - |
| 2015 | $36,430 | -0.16% | - |
| 2014 | $36,490 | 0.03% | - |
| 2013 | $36,480 | 2.19% | - |
| 2012 | $35,680 | - | - |
